Reminder: Sullivan County Route OO Locust Creek Bridge to close May 4

ST. JOSEPH, Mo. - The Sullivan County Route OO bridge over Locust Creek, near Milan, is scheduled to close beginning Monday, May 4 for a deck replacement project. The Missouri Department of Transportation has contracted E&C Bridge, LLC to complete a bridge deck replacement project on four bridges in Mercer, Putnam and Sullivan counties.

Traffic Impacts: The Route OO bridge will be closed through mid-August 2026. Motorists will need to seek an alternate route around the closure.

Listed below are the other bridges included in this project:

  • Mercer County Route E over West Medicine Creek, near Harris, closed through May.
  • Putnam County Route FF over Shoal Creek, near Livonia, closed through May.
  • Mercer County Route JJ over West Honey Creek, near Spickard, reopened April 17.
